Only a few Vikings lived in towns. Most of them lived in the country in Longhouses. The longhouse had usually one large room. The walls were made of wood, in areas where it was plentiful, and the roof was covered with turf. Place vertical poles in the ground along the lines that are to be the walls. These poles should have vertical grooves for boards that make up the walls. The roof could be similar, covered with birch bark and then turf. In Iceland where there were few trees the walls were made of peat.

A blackhouse is a traditional house in some parts of Scotland, with drystone walls and a turf roof.
